GitHub是全球最受欢迎的代码托管平台之一,为开发者提供了一个便捷的环境来存储、管理和协作开发代码。在GitHub上,用户最关心的问题之一就是:GitHub能建多少个仓库?本文将全面解析这一问题,并探讨相关管理策略。
1. GitHub仓库的定义
在深入讨论之前,首先需要明确什么是GitHub仓库。GitHub仓库(Repository)是一个项目的存储空间,用户可以在其中保存文件、文档、代码及其版本控制信息。仓库可以是公开的,任何人都可以访问;也可以是私有的,仅限特定用户访问。
2. GitHub的仓库数量限制
2.1 免费用户的限制
对于免费用户,GitHub的限制如下:
- 私有仓库数量:免费用户可以创建无限数量的私有仓库。
- 公共仓库数量:同样,免费用户也可以创建无限数量的公共仓库。
2.2 付费用户的特权
对于选择付费计划的用户,GitHub提供了更多的灵活性和功能。付费用户可以享受以下特权:
- 团队协作功能:允许更高效的团队管理和协作。
- 私有仓库的额外功能:如更强的访问控制、更多的存储空间等。
3. 不同类型的用户与仓库数量
3.1 开发者
开发者通常需要创建多个仓库以支持不同的项目。每个项目可以有自己的仓库,使得代码管理更为高效。
3.2 组织与企业
对于组织和企业用户,GitHub允许在一个帐户下创建多个团队,每个团队可以有各自的多个仓库。
- 组织的仓库数量:企业用户的仓库数量几乎没有上限,具体取决于所选择的计划。
3.3 学生
对于学生用户,GitHub提供了GitHub Student Developer Pack,可以享受额外的功能和私有仓库的创建权。
4. 管理GitHub仓库的策略
4.1 定期整理仓库
随着时间的推移,用户可能会积累大量的仓库。定期检查和整理仓库,有助于保持账户的清晰。
- 删除不再使用的仓库
- 合并类似的项目
4.2 使用标签和描述
合理使用标签和描述,有助于更好地管理仓库,使团队成员可以快速理解每个仓库的目的和内容。
4.3 设定仓库管理权限
对于团队项目,可以通过设定不同的权限来确保项目的安全性和稳定性。
- 管理员权限:可以进行所有操作。
- 写权限:可以进行代码提交。
- 读权限:可以查看项目。
5. FAQ
Q1: GitHub仓库能有多大?
A1: 每个GitHub仓库的大小上限为100MB,但对于文件大小,GitHub建议的最大文件大小为50MB。如果需要处理更大的文件,建议使用Git LFS(大文件存储)。
Q2: 如何将我的GitHub仓库设置为私有?
A2: 进入仓库设置页面,找到“仓库可见性”选项,选择“私有”。请注意,只有付费用户才可以创建私有仓库。
Q3: 如何删除一个GitHub仓库?
A3: 在仓库的设置页面,向下滚动到页面底部,找到“删除此仓库”选项。输入仓库名称以确认删除。
Q4: 免费用户能创建多少个私有仓库?
A4: 免费用户可以创建无限数量的私有仓库。随着GitHub的政策变化,这一点可能会有所不同,请关注GitHub官方公告。
结论
综上所述,GitHub能建多少个仓库并没有一个固定的答案,主要取决于用户的需求和选择的帐户类型。对于希望管理多个项目的用户,合理的仓库管理策略可以显著提高工作效率。无论是开发者、学生还是企业,充分利用GitHub提供的功能,都能让项目管理更为高效。希望本文对你在使用GitHub时有所帮助!